

EMC were engaged to design, construct and install a 1.6MWp solar facility in combination with a 2.6 MWh battery energy storage system capable of diesel functionality to power the CSIRO’s Square Kilometre Array Pathfinder. Once complete, it will be the world’s most powerful radio-telescope system, powered by the most sophisticated solar/storage/diesel energy system in the world.

EMC Kimberley, a joint venture between Energy Made Clean and aboriginal corporation Eastern Guruma, won the competitive tender to be the preferred supplier for solar and battery microgrids to two Indigenous communities, Joy Springs and Yakanarra, in the Fitzroy Valley serviced by Marra Worra Worra Aboriginal Corporation. The multi-million-dollar contract is due to commence construction in 2017.
